Kia’s EV2 Jumps From Show Car To Sure Thing On January 9

  • We’ll get our first look at the finished Kia EV2 SUV on January 9.
  • The subcompact utility goes into battle with Renault’s 4 E-Tech.
  • It’s expected to cost around €30,000 (£26k) when sales start.

Kia’s effort to cover almost every EV base takes another big step forward in January with the debut of the smallest car in its electric family. We’ve already seen the EV2 in concept form at the beginning of this year, but 11 months on we’ll get to see how much of it has made the leap to the street.

The trending Korean brand didn’t reveal too much about the production version of its baby SUV this week beyond announcing its scheduled appearance at the Brussels Motor Show and confirming it will be built in Europe for its local clients.

Related: Kia’s Smallest EV Could Become One Of Its Most Thrilling Performance Models

But Kia did release three teaser images, and though the car is covered in a sheet in all of them, we can where the production EV2 differs from the concept unveiled at Kia EV Day 2025. The good news is the overall profile and chunky proportions are unchanged.

Small changes, same effect

We can see the squared-off nose, the kink in the waistline, the slightly sporty slope to the rear section of the roof and the spoiler at the top of the rear hatch. Those same details appeared on the EV2 concept, and though the production car’s DRLs, visible through the sheet, aren’t exactly the same, they’re close enough.

But it’s also easy to spot some major, and inevitable, departures. The front overhang looks longer, because concepts don’t need to meet crash regulations but road cars do, and there looks to be a conventional B-pillar too.

\\\\\\

Kia

Kia promises the EV2 will feature “roomy, adjustable space,” but we’ll have to wait until January 9 to find out exactly what that means. By folding the rear seats and sliding the front bench backwards, passengers in the concept could relax, stretch their legs, and sit on the flat floor when parked.

AWD looks, FWD reality

Other details that won’t be uncovered until the debut include the power and range stats. But from what we know about Kia’s other affordable (sub-EV6) electric cars, we can be sure it will have 400- rather than 800-volt charging and despite its all-wheel drive styling, will feature a single motor acting on the front wheels even on sporty GT models.

The closely related Hyundai Inster has a choice of 39 kWh and 46 kWh batteries, is rated at 203-229 miles (327-369 km) of range and the biggest of its two available motors makes just 113 hp (114 PS / 84 kW). Let’s hope Kia’s version punches a little harder.

The EV2 will go on sale during 2026 and Kia is believed to be targeting a €30,000 (£26k / $35k) price to compete with other electric SUVs such as the Renault 4 E-Tech.

Maryland Wanted Everyone To Jump On EVs. Now It’s Taxing Chargers

  • Maryland will charge yearly per public EV charger port.
  • Gasoline pumps will remain registered at only $20 each.
  • Non-registered chargers may be disabled until compliant.

Maryland has long pitched itself as a leader in clean energy, aiming to put 1.1 million electric vehicles on its roads by 2030. As of October 2025, registration numbers are under 150,000, so the state is far from meeting its target or even its desired adoption rate.

Now, a new law is only going to make that goal harder to reach. That’s because it’ll likely reduce the number of available electric vehicle chargers across the state.

More: EV Charger Adapter Explodes Moments After Tesla Plugged In

Beginning on January 1, 2026, all public EV chargers in Maryland that accept any form of payment must register with the state’s Weights and Measures program. To do so will cost $150 per charging port annually.

For common four-port Level 2 installations, that’ll be a cool $600 a year in state fees. By comparison, Maryland charges just $20 per gasoline pump nozzle.

The Maryland Department of Agriculture, which oversees Weights and Measures enforcement, tells Planetizen that the fee will help cover inspection, verification, and compliance efforts.

According to officials, inspectors will begin visiting sites in January to confirm registration and ensure chargers clearly display required information, including rates and responsible service contacts.

Charging ports that aren’t registered in time will end up being taken offline with a stop-use notice and a big red tag. Repairs or adjustments on non-compliant equipment will require approval by a registered service agency. In other words, EV owners in Maryland might have to change where they charge.

Maryland’s idiotic $150/yr fee and EV charger inspection program rolls on, despite consumer, industry pushback https://t.co/yCxX1FWlyU

— Mark Lyon (@markhlyon) November 16, 2025

Who Pays the Price?

Independent operators and property owners who host chargers at apartments, condos, workplaces, hotels, or retail spaces have expressed concern over the change. They say the annual fee will impact the economics of maintaining the chargers they have that see lower usage rates.

Others argue that commercial fast-charging networks are better positioned to absorb the cost, while smaller charger hosts might end up having to take chargers offline to handle it.

State inspectors are expected to begin accuracy testing of electricity metering in spring 2026. New charging hardware installed after January will require certified compliance before being activated for public use. How this all shakes out will be something that only time can tell.

The Power Behind McMurtry And Lotus Evija Could Bring Back Concorde

  • Helix’s hypercar electric motors are now headed for supersonic flight.
  • Astro Mechanica wants Mach 3 travel to feel like ordinary air travel.
  • Helix currently supplies motors for McMurtry Spéirling and Lotus Evija.

UK-based Helix has already built a reputation in the industry for giving the world’s wildest EVs their punch. You might not recognize its name, but you’ll have seen its work if you’ve watched a McMurtry Spéirling, Lotus Evija, or Aston Martin Valkyrie swallow up the horizon on a YouTube video.

Also: McMurtry Speirling Smashes Top Gear Lap Record, Beats F1 Car

Now Helix is working with Californian startup Astro Mechanica on an engine concept that claims it can make supersonic passenger air travel viable again.

What’s The Idea?

Astro Mechanica is chasing what the late, great Concorde never could. It wants long-range supersonic aircraft that are efficient enough for everyday use.

To make that possible, the company has built a propulsion system called Duality. It is an adaptive hybrid electric setup that uses both a gas turbine and electric drive to shift personalities depending on speed.

 The Power Behind McMurtry And Lotus Evija Could Bring Back Concorde
The McMurty Speirling

At takeoff, it behaves like a turbofan. At lower supersonic speeds, it behaves like a turbojet. When things get seriously quick, it transforms into something closer to a ramjet.

That flexibility is meant to solve the problem that killed commercial supersonic air travel in the first place. The engines were great at going very fast but not great at everything else, and gobbled up a ton of fuel.

Power Behind The Concept

The current fourth-generation Duality prototype uses four Helix SPX242-94 electric motors. Each produces up to 536 hp (544 PS / 400 kW) of peak power. They drive the two-stage compressor of the propulsor unit and can run continuously at 402 hp (408 PS / 300 kilowatts).

 The Power Behind McMurtry And Lotus Evija Could Bring Back Concorde
Helix/Astro Mechanica

But custom-designed radial flux motors for the fifth generation of Astro Mechanica’s propulsion system are also in development, these ones pumping out up to 1,274 hp (1,292 PS / 950 kW) of peak muscle for extreme-altitude flying.

The company is targeting a first flight in three years and commercial operations within a decade. If it takes until 2035 and Astro Mechanica is the first to offer supersonic air travel, we’ll have waited 32 years since Concorde was retired to see a passenger airplane break the sound barrier.

Malaysia’s First EV Costs $19K. Batteries Sold Separately

  • Malaysia’s first locally developed EV starts from $19,400.
  • Buyers must lease the 52.5-kWh battery for nine years.
  • Electric motor makes 201 hp with 277 miles of range.

Malaysian automaker Perodua has taken its first serious step into electrification with the launch of the QV-E, short for Quest for Visionary Electric Vehicle.

This subcompact crossover marks the brand’s first zero-emission model and comes with a subscription-based battery plan that trims the headline price, though it’s a hollow saving since you can’t drive an electric car without the very component you’re leasing.

More: This Country Can’t Stop Snatching High-End Cars And Exotics Off Its Streets

The QV-E also holds a unique distinction as Malaysia’s first domestically developed electric car. Rival Proton’s e.MAS 7 SUV and e.MAS 5 hatchback are rebadged versions of Geely models, while Perodua has invested heavily in building something original. Development began in 2023, with research and engineering work totaling 800 million ringgit (around $194 million).

Everything started with a scale model of the EMO (Electric Motion Online) concept in May 2023, followed by the EMO-I hatchback mule a year later and the EMO-II crossover concept that surfaced in December 2024. By May 2025, the design had matured into a running prototype, giving the public its first clear look at what would eventually become the production QV-E.

Compact Footprint, Coupe-SUV Looks

\\\\\\\\\\\\\\\\\

Perodua

At 4,170 mm (164.2 inches) long and sitting on a 2,680 mm (105.5-inch) wheelbase, the QV-E blends compact dimensions with a sport-leaning stance. Its front end features sharp split LED headlights, a contoured hood, and muscular fenders.

The silhouette bears some resemblance to the previous-generation Toyota C-HR and the current Nissan Juke, particularly around the windowline. The front door handles are flush with the bodywork, while the rear ones are hidden on the C-pillars.

More: Dodge Won’t Sell You One, So A Tiny Automaker Made This Hemi V8 Coupe

Moving to the rear, the sloping roof meets a full-width light bar and integrated diffuser. The crossover rolls on 18-inch alloy wheels and comes in only two shades for now: Ice Blue and Caviar Gray.

Plain Interior

\\\\\\\\\\

Inside, the dashboard plays it safe, leaning more toward functional than inspiring. A pair of 10.25-inch screens, one for infotainment, the other for instruments, cover the basics without breaking new ground.

The floating center console, ambient lighting, and aluminum-look trim do their best to lift the mood, though the overall impression still feels more cost-conscious than cutting-edge. Safety is well covered with six airbags and a full ADAS suite.

A Single Powertrain Option

The Perodua QV-E sits on a modular platform developed with assistance from Magna Steyr. Power comes from a single electric motor rated at 201 hp (150 kW / 204 PS) and 285 Nm (210 lb-ft) of torque, driving the front wheels for a 0–100 km/h (0–62 mph) time of 7.5 seconds.

The lithium iron phosphate battery, supplied by China’s CATL, has a capacity of 52.5 kWh and claims up to 445 km (276 miles) of range under the optimistic NEDC cycle. The catch, of course, is that this essential piece of hardware isn’t actually included in the car’s price.

Buy The Car, Lease The Battery

The Perodua QV-E starts from 80,000 ringgit (equal to $19,400 at current exchange rates), but owners will have to pay an additional 275 ringgit ($67) per month for the battery as part of a nine-year lease contract.

Perodua CEO Zainal Abidin Ahmad says the Battery-as-a-Service (BaaS) model ensures “a lifetime guarantee on the battery for our customers’ peace of mind,” calling it a way to reduce ownership anxiety often tied to electric vehicles.

Production is set to take place locally in Malaysia, starting with 500 units per month before ramping up to 3,000 by the third quarter of 2026. Bloomberg reports that Perodua aims for 50 percent local parts content by early 2026, rising to 70 percent by 2030.

Electric vehicle adoption in Malaysia continues to gather pace, with the government targeting EVs to make up 15 percent of new car sales by the end of the decade.

Tesla Just Did Something No Automaker Has Ever Pulled Off In Norway

  • Tesla shatters Norway’s all-time yearly sales record, with a month still left.
  • Model Y leads a 34.6% YTD surge as buyers sprint to beat a new tax hike.
  • Tesla’s global sales are expected to drop 7 percent by the end of this year.

Tesla may be battling slumping sales across the US, Europe, and China this year, but there’s one corner of the world where Elon Musk can still hang the “Mission Accomplished” banner without irony.

Also: BYD Sold Nearly Three Times As Many Cars As Tesla In Europe

In Norway, the EV-obsessed Nordic nation, Tesla has secured its most impressive bragging right of 2025 with a near 35 percent sales lift year-to-date.

Tesla Broke a Long-Standing Record

The US electric vehicle brand is pulling in buyers so hard that it has sold more cars in the first 11 months of this year than any automaker has ever managed in an entire 12-month period in Norwegian history.

According to fresh registration data from OFV, the country’s official vehicle registry, Tesla moved 28,606 cars from January through November, blowing past Volkswagen’s long-standing record of 26,575 set back in 2016.

November alone saw a stunning 6,215 new Teslas hit the road, nearly triple last year’s tally, as Norwegians rushed to dealerships ahead of a scheduled EV tax hike landing on January 1.

Norway at one time exempted all EVs from tax in an effort to boost take-up, and even after a circa-$50k cap was introduced, most low- and mid-ranking Model 3s and Ys were below the threshold and still avoided the duty. But that limit is set to be lowered again next year and will scoop up Tesla’s most popular EVs.

The most popular of those in Norway right now is the Model Y, which remains the country’s favorite crossover even after a brief sales dip early in the year. Once the long-awaited refresh arrived in Q2, the Y rebounded strongly.

Norway’s Relentless EV March

 Tesla Just Did Something No Automaker Has Ever Pulled Off In Norway
Tesla

But even drivers who are turned off by CEO Elon Musk and the Tesla brand are still loving electric power. An incredible 98.3 percent of all new cars sold last month were fully electric, Reuters reports, keeping Norway on track for its goal of ending new combustion-engine sales entirely in 2025.

VW grew its sales by almost 50 percent YTD and Kia by an incredible 153 percent, but neither gets close to Tesla’s market share.

And yet, Norway’s Tesla boom stands in stark contrast to the company’s global reputation for 2025. Worldwide deliveries are expected to fall 7 percent, consultancy Visible Alpha says, and US sales dropped 24 percent in October, having enjoyed a brief 18 percent rise in September as buyers tried to get into an EV before the federal tax credit program ended.

Are EV Drivers At Risk From Radiation? A New Study Has The Answers

  • A new study tested whether EVs expose drivers to hidden radiation.
  • The German researchers tested 11 electric cars while driving and charging.
  • Engineers used dummies packed with sensors to capture real conditions.

A new study has just delivered some reassuring news for anyone who has ever wondered whether sitting on top of a massive battery pack might quietly turn them into a human antenna. Electric cars, it turns out, aren’t the stealth radiation chambers some might imagine.

Germany’s ADAC auto club recently took a deep dive into electromagnetic fields in electric cars and found that drivers and passengers are exposed to very low levels of radiation.

Related: You Might Want To Keep Your Car Windows Closed While Charging

In fact, the results show that EVs are no more dangerous than any other modern vehicle and in some cases they actually give off less electromagnetic – or “electrosmog” – activity than cars with combustion engines.

What Did They Test?

 Are EV Drivers At Risk From Radiation? A New Study Has The Answers

The study was commissioned by Germany’s Federal Office for Radiation Protection. It involved testing eleven electric cars along with a couple of hybrids and one conventional gasoline model.

Engineers from ADAC placed ten probes into a seat dummy and moved it through at least two seating positions while the vehicles were driven and charged. They wanted to know how strong the magnetic fields get under realistic conditions and whether any of them approach the thresholds that scientists consider risky.

During the on-road testing, the team observed a few brief spikes in magnetic field strength during hard acceleration and braking or when electrical components were activated. These peaks, though, are nothing unusual in a car that relies on high voltage circuitry and electric motors.

What the Numbers Show

According to ADAC, the electric fields and current densities that would actually arise in a human body under those conditions remained well below the recommended limits.

And the higher values were measured in the footwell, not near the head. In other words, there is nothing happening inside the cabin that would trouble your cells, your nerves, or your pacemaker.

 Are EV Drivers At Risk From Radiation? A New Study Has The Answers

One surprising finding came from a feature many of us use without a second thought. Heated seats produce some of the strongest electromagnetic readings, and this was true not only in electric cars but also in plug in hybrids and even the lone combustion model in the study.

Even then, however, the numbers were far from dangerous. The most noticeable variations happened in the footwell near the electric drive units and their cabling while the head and torso area barely registered anything at all.

Does Charging Change Anything?

Charging did not make much difference either. AC charging created stronger readings around the plug at the moment the session began yet these levels also fell safely inside all guidelines. And despite its higher power output, DC fast charging produced weaker fields than the slower AC charging.

Ford Accused Of Advertising A Missing Feature On New Trucks

  • Ford is being sued over missing safety tech in 2024 F-150 Lightnings.
  • Plaintiffs claim Ford misrepresented features listed on window stickers.
  • Company offered $100 refunds, but owners say that barely covers losses.

Ford’s electric pickup has long been seen as a bellwether for mainstream EV demand, but the latest news surrounding it has little to do with torque or battery range. Instead, the company now faces scrutiny of an entirely different kind inside a courtroom.

Read: F-150 Lightning Production Halted Indefinitely As Ford Bets On Gas Trucks Again

Ford is being sued in the United States over claims that certain 2024 F-150 Lightning models advertised with a Forward Sensing System were delivered without it. The lawsuit alleges that customers have “incurred damages” due to the missing safety feature and that the company’s efforts to make amends have fallen short.

Missing Sensors or Missing Disclosure?

The class action, filed in the US District Court for the Eastern District of California, argues that the window stickers on 2024MY F-150 Lightning models clearly state the vehicles are equipped with the Forward Sensing System, which includes several parking sensors on the front bumper.

Ford reportedly notified U.S. dealerships on March 31 that every 2024 F-150 Lightning advertised with the system was actually built without it. The company subsequently began contacting customers, offering a $100 refund to address what it described as a window-sticker error.

 Ford Accused Of Advertising A Missing Feature On New Trucks

What the Plaintiff Claims

The plaintiff named in this new lawsuit, Ibrahim Lunawadawala, contends that the refund offer is negligible, pointing out that installing equivalent aftermarket sensors would cost substantially more. The filing states that Ford “has been unwilling to provide adequate compensation to aggrieved consumers.”

“Plaintiff Lunawadawala has suffered an ascertainable loss because of Ford’s misrepresentations, including but not limited to, diminished value of his vehicle and other consequential damages,” the lawsuit continues, as cited by Carcomplaints.

Production Pause and Broader Troubles

This legal development arrives just weeks after Ford confirmed it had indefinitely paused production of the all-electric F-150 Lightning, redirecting resources toward gas and hybrid models instead.

The decision was made not just to address falling sales of the model, but also because of a huge fire at a Novelis aluminum plant in Canada that supplies Ford with the aluminum it needs for all F-150 models.

A $2 Water Bottle Just Cost This Hyundai Driver Nearly $12,000

  • Hyundai Ioniq 5 owner faces $12K bill after bottle spilled water.
  • Company denied warranty, citing damage from an external factor.
  • State Farm also refused coverage, claiming gradual wiring corrosion.

Most drivers think spilling a bottle of water in their car is annoying at worst. Maybe you get a damp carpet and some condensation on your windows. Maybe your floor mats start to smell like a gym bag.

What you probably do not expect is a repair bill that costs more than a used Honda Civic. But that’s exactly what happened to one Hyundai driver.

Related: Stop Sale Issued For Hyundai Ioniq 5 As Sonata Gas Tanks Risk Melting

Mike McCormick was driving his Ioniq 5 on the freeway in Florida when a traffic snarl-up ahead forced him to hit the brakes. That move sent a water bottle in one of the rear cupholders flying forward and eventually to the floor, where its contents found their way into some wiring harness connectors, though it’s not clear if the bottle’s cap was on, off or somewhere in between at the time.

Within a few minutes of the water bottle performing its base jump, McCormick noticed various warning lights come up on the dash. Then the turn signals stopped working and by the time he got home he couldn’t shut the car off.

How One Bottle Became a Bill

 A $2 Water Bottle Just Cost This Hyundai Driver Nearly $12,000

After inspecting the two-year-old EV, a Hyundai dealer told him the underfloor and under-seat wiring harnesses would both have to be replaced. Annoying, but how much could a few wires cost, right? The answer is a whole lot, as the bill ballooned to a crazy $11,882.08.

And according to the company, the damage was caused by an “external factor,” and not a factory defect, meaning McCormick was on the hook for the whole repair cost.

Okay, you’re thinking, go to plan B: insurance. He tried that too, and State Farm denied his claim, suggesting that its investigation showed the damage to the wiring harness had occurred over time, rather than as a result of the one water bottle spill. Talk about rock and a hard place.

Why So Fragile?

 A $2 Water Bottle Just Cost This Hyundai Driver Nearly $12,000

WFTV Channel 9’s report on the story highlighted the vulnerability of the Ioniq 5’s wiring harness below the Ioniq 5’s seat by referencing another owner who was left with a five figure bill for new harnesses after a dealer found his had frayed.

Also: Sure, You Can Replace Ioniq N Brakes, But Only With Hyundai’s $6K Tool Or A $2K Locked Workaround

And that’s not the only unexpected bill some of the EV drivers have come across. If you want to replace your own brake pads on the sporty Ioniq 5 N, maybe after a track day, you need access to special software and tools that can cost thousands of dollars. Some owners suggest cheaper unofficial workarounds, but those come with inherit risks, including the possibility of voiding your warranty or creating even costlier problems if anything goes wrong.

Ford’s First Heavy Duty EV Truck Swaps Diesel Grit For Electric Grit

  • Ford F-Line E debuts as an all-electric heavy-duty truck in Europe.
  • Top-spec 6×2 version packs four 98 kWh batteries and 523 hp.
  • Smaller 4×2 variant uses three packs with a 315 hp electric motor.

While Ford has walked back some of its more ambitious electric vehicle goals lately, the company is still pushing forward with notable investment and new product launches.

The Ford Truck division’s first-ever, production battery-powered creation, however, isn’t something customers will find parked at their local dealership. Instead, it’s a dedicated all-electric rig called the F-Line E.

Read: Mercedes Takes On Tesla Semi With New eActros 600 EV Offering 311 Miles Of Range

Ford Trucks operates as the heavy-commercial arm of Ford Otosan, the long-running joint venture between Ford and Turkey’s Koç Holding. The partnership oversees the design, engineering, and production of tractors, construction vehicles, and heavy-duty haulers serving markets across Europe, the Middle East, and Asia.

Production of the F-Line E will take place under Ford Otosan, with the model making its first appearance at the Solutrans fair in France, displayed in both 4×2 and 6×2 configurations.

The largest of the available models has no fewer than four 98 kWh nickel manganese cobalt batteries, making for a combined 392 kWh or a usable 314 kWh. Ford says this is enough to give the F-Line a driving range of up to 186 miles (300 km).

Power is provided by a single electric motor at the rear wheels with 415 hp and 1,010 lb-ft (1,370 Nm) of torque during regular driving, but capable of producing up to 523 hp and 1,821 lb-ft (2,470 Nm). The 6×2 model also supports peak charging speeds of up to 285 kW.

 Ford’s First Heavy Duty EV Truck Swaps Diesel Grit For Electric Grit

By comparison, the smaller 4×2 version has three battery packs and a combined capacity of 294 kWh or 235 kWh usable. It also relies on a less powerful motor with 315 hp and a peak of up to 389 hp.

Ford says this version can travel up to 155 miles (250 km) on a single charge. Peak charging speeds on the 4×2 are capped at 213 kW. Both the 4×2 and 6×2 models are capped at 56 miles (90 km/h).

Built for Work

Ford Trucks positions the F-Line E as a flexible platform suitable for delivery fleets, municipal operations, and various vocational applications, including garbage collection. The truck’s modular design allows operators to tailor it for specific roles without major reconfiguration.

Alongside the F-Line E, Ford also revealed the updated F-Max at the same event. Significantly larger and powered by a revised 12.7-liter engine for 2025, the F-Max promises to trim fuel costs by 11 percent, showing that Ford’s commercial lineup isn’t going all-in on electrification just yet.

China’s Getting Ready To Flood The World With Even Cheaper EVs And PHEVs

  • Chinese automakers debut budget EVs under $21,000 to expand abroad.
  • Falling EV prices spark fears of excessive competition and lower profits.
  • BYD and Great Wall Motor report 30 percent profit drops amid price cuts.

Chinese automakers are steering the electric era into a new phase, flooding the market with low-cost EVs and plug-in hybrids at the Guangzhou Motor Show.

With prices starting between 100,001 yuan ($14,100) and 150,000 yuan ($21,100), this new generation of vehicles sends a message that’s hard to miss: China intends to own the mass market for electrification.

Read: The Company That Started The EV Price War Now Says It’s Gone Too Far

According to Nikkei Asia, many of China’s biggest automakers are getting ready to export these budget-friendly newcomers. For Western legacy brands still wrestling with production costs and emissions targets, those prices don’t signal healthy competition so much as the opening act of a global price reckoning.

The Global Push Begins

 China’s Getting Ready To Flood The World With Even Cheaper EVs And PHEVs
Leapmotor A10

Several new EV and PHEV models took the stage at the show, among them the Leapmotor A10, which is expected to start around 100,000 yuan ($14,100) and head for export worldwide. The company’s Lafa 5 electric hatchback is set to launch at roughly the same figure.

Nio made a strong impression with its Firefly, shown for the first time in right-hand drive. Priced around 100,000 yuan ($14,100) in China, the Firefly will enter 17 new markets next year, reaching into Central America and beyond. GAC joined in with its Aion i60, a range-extender SUV starting at 109,800 yuan ($15,500).

Price Wars Continue

The Chinese automotive industry has been in a price war for the past few years, and there are no signs of cooling, as carmakers feverishly battle to gain market share. The lower end of the market is proving to be an especially fierce battleground, Nikkei Asia reports.

During the first nine months of this year alone, 2.35 million EVs and plug-in hybrids priced between 100,001 yuan ($14,100) and 150,000 yuan ($21,100) were sold in China. That makes it the nation’s largest market segment, up from fewer than 1.5 million in the same range last year.

By contrast, models priced between 150,001 yuan and 200,000 yuan ($21,100–$28,200) have held steady at around 2.3 million sales.

 China’s Getting Ready To Flood The World With Even Cheaper EVs And PHEVs
Firefly EV

There has also been significant growth in even more affordable NEVs. The number of vehicles sold in the $11,300 – $14,100 and $11,300-or-less price brackets has doubled to over 1 million units.

While the growing number of affordable models is good for Chinese customers, it’s hurting the automakers themselves. During the July-September quarter, BYD’s net profit fell 30 percent, its first decline in four years. Great Wall saw a similar hit, with profits falling 30 percent despite a 20 percent rise in sales.

Exports, meanwhile, are accelerating. Over the first three quarters of this year, Chinese brands shipped 1.75 million EVs and plug-in hybrids abroad, an astonishing 89 percent increase from the same period last year.

The Automaker That Swore Off Gas Engines Is Building Its Most Powerful Yet

  • Lotus reverses course with a new powerful plug-in hybrid SUV.
  • The first model launches in China in early 2026 before Europe.
  • The hybrid will recharge from 10 to 80 percent in ten minutes.

Five years ago, Lotus vowed to go fully electric, rolling out a host of battery-powered models like the Eletre, Emeya, and Evija. Yet, like several other automakers now revisiting the middle ground, it seems the British brand can’t entirely turn its back on hybrids.

Read: Lotus Hyper Hybrid Can Run 100% On ICE-Power

The first compromise looks set to arrive in the form of a plug-in hybrid Eletre, blending the company’s electric ambitions with a dose of combustion practicality. About a year ago, Lotus offered a glimpse of its newly developed hybrid system but has since kept the details close to its chest. That quiet stretch appears ready to end.

Hybrid Plans Take Shape

During the company’s most recent earnings call, chief executive Feng Qingfeng confirmed that Lotus’s first plug-in hybrid will pack 912 hp. The model will reach Chinese showrooms in the first quarter of 2026, with European deliveries following later that year.

The company has so far committed to launching three PHEVs. If the first of these is a new version of the Eletre, the second may be a hybrid version of the Emeya sedan.

As for the third model, Lotus has confirmed it will be a smaller SUV, slotting below the Eletre. This model will be launched in 2027 and is currently known as the Vision X.

Inside the Hyper Hybrid

 The Automaker That Swore Off Gas Engines Is Building Its Most Powerful Yet

Lotus has named its new powertrain the ‘Hyper Hybrid,’ built around a 900-volt electrical platform designed for ultra-fast charging. The system allows the battery to charge from 10 to 80 percent in just ten minutes when connected to suitable infrastructure.

The company also notes that the combustion engine will serve as a generator for “on-the-drive” charging, replenishing the battery while the car is in motion.

Lotus has not provided any details about the combustion engine it will use. That said, it’s a safe bet that it will be a turbocharged four-cylinder, as reported by Autocar.

Expanding The Range

 The Automaker That Swore Off Gas Engines Is Building Its Most Powerful Yet
Photo Brad Anderson / Carscoops

Feng explained that adding hybrid models broadens the company’s reach, particularly in regions where full EV adoption has been slower.

“The introduction of hybrid models offers more choice for luxury vehicle buyers and will help us expand into broader markets, including regions with slower EV adoption, such as Italy and Spain and Saudi Arabia,” he said.

Review: We Drove Lotus’ Electric SUV To See If It Can Silence Its Haters

In addition to offering performance comparable to its all-electric models, the PHEVs from Lotus will boast far greater driving ranges. Whereas the electric Eletre has a range of between 254 and 373 miles (409 – 600 km), models equipped with the Hyper Hybrid system will be able to travel up to 684 miles (1,100 km) between stops.

Audi Fixes One Of Its Most Hated Interior Features For 2026

  • Audi restores physical steering controls across its 2026 lineup.
  • Dynamic Plus mode adds sharper handling to S5 and S6 e-tron.
  • Autonomous lane-change feature joins Audi’s advanced driver aids.

Audi is preparing a host of upgrades for the 2026 model year, covering the A5, A6, Q5, A6 e-tron, and Q6 e-tron. It’s not just a set of software tweaks or safety updates either. The brand says these revisions are designed to make some of its most popular models more enjoyable behind the wheel.

Read: Audi’s AUDI Bets Big On China With A 671 HP Electric SUV That Means Business

However, Audi hasn’t yet said whether these updates will cross the Atlantic for American buyers, leaving the U.S. lineup unchanged for now.

What’s Changing Inside?

The biggest transformations happen inside. Like Volkswagen, Audi has come to appreciate that customers never really warmed to capacitive steering-wheel buttons. So from 2026 onward, all affected models will adopt a redesigned wheel fitted with two physical scroll controls, restoring the tactile precision that many drivers missed.

One of the upgrades that’s bound to be enjoyed by S5 and S6 e-tron customers will be the addition of a Dynamic Plus driving mode. Audi says that this will maximize the dynamics of both models, allowing for controlled oversteer despite their advanced quattro all-wheel drive systems and brake torque vectoring.

For all models built on the Premium Platform Electric (PPE), the regenerative braking system receives further refinement. Drivers will be able to use true one-pedal operation, bringing the car smoothly to a halt without engaging the friction brakes.

Smarter Tech

\\\\\\\\\\

Audi is also introducing a more advanced version of its driver-assistance system across its PPE and PPC models. From next year, these cars will include an autonomous lane-change function where the driver simply needs to toggle the turn signal, and the car will automatically change lane.

Following BMW’s lead, Audi will introduce a trained parking feature capable of autonomously navigating up to 200 meters on private property, retracing a saved route to or from a parking space.

Moreover, starting next year, the new A6 will come equipped with digital matrix LED headlights and digital OLED taillights that include configurable light signatures.

\\\\\\\\

Select models will gain the option of an integrated dashcam mounted at the base of the rear-view mirror. The 4K camera records both driving and parking footage, offering a built-in alternative to aftermarket systems.

Audi has also introduced several mood scenarios, or what it calls ‘experience worlds,’ into the cabin, which adjust the interior lighting, sound, climate control settings, and massage functions. Updates have also been made to the onboard gaming system, meaning controllers can now be paired over Bluetooth.

Skoda’s Vision Sedan Keeps Its Engine Layout But Loses The Engine

  • Skoda unveiled a modern reincarnation of the 1970s 100 sedan.
  • Digital concept was designed by headlight specialist Martin Paclt.
  • It’s envisioned as fully electric with a rear-engined RWD layout.

Skoda has already served up a flurry of digital concepts nodding to its back catalogue, but this latest one marks a first, as it’s the only sedan in the mix. The design channels something like a future Superb, though under the surface it sticks with the rear-engined, rear-wheel-drive layout once common in the brand’s earlier models.

More: This Futuristic RWD Coupe Could Have Been Skoda’s Best Throwback Yet

The concept draws directly from the Skoda 100, a milestone model for the Czech brand that became its first to pass the one-million-unit production mark. Between 1969 and 1977, 1,079,708 examples of the 100 were built.

This digital reinterpretation was developed by Martin Paclt, part of Skoda’s headlight design team. He’s no stranger to shaping the company’s visual identity, having contributed to concept projects like the Vision X, 7S, and O, as well as production vehicles including the Enyaq, Karoq, Kamiq, and Kodiaq.

Paclt said he chose the Skoda 100 because of its strong recognition and what he described as its “clean, timeless lines,” which align naturally with the brand’s current Modern Solid design philosophy.

Throwback Details

\\\\\\

The new sedan’s proportions reflect those of today’s Superb, though Paclt aimed to give it a more premium, limousine-like presence compared to its modestly priced ancestor from the 1970s.

References to the original 100 appear throughout the design: character lines along the flanks, cooling intakes on the rear fenders, vents beneath the taillights, and a front graphic that encloses both grille and headlights.

The latter break from the old circular style, though Paclt experimented with that shape in early sketches before settling on a cleaner interpretation.

More: The Mazda RX-8 Spirit Lives On, But It’s Wearing A Skoda Badge

The reborn 100 sedan rides on large, futuristic alloy wheels that emphasize its balanced proportions and short overhangs. The rear deck draws attention with its roof scoop and the omission of a traditional rear window, a feature now common among experimental concepts that prioritize form over convention.

Electric Heart with a Vintage Layout

 Skoda’s Vision Sedan Keeps Its Engine Layout But Loses The Engine

Curiously, although envisioned as a fully electric vehicle, the study preserves the rear-engined, rear-drive setup that defined the original 100.

The rear intakes now cool electric components rather than a combustion engine, while the main storage area sits at the front with a smaller compartment at the back, staying faithful to the model’s unconventional architecture.

The digital 100 sedan joins Skoda’s growing catalogue of heritage-inspired concepts, following the 110R and 1000 MBX coupes, the Favorit hatchback, and the Felicia Fun pickup.

None are planned for production, yet each gives the company’s designers space to revisit its history through an electric, Modern Solid lens, where past models find new expression in digital form rather than on the assembly line.
